Power Steering Fluid, Pump, Hose & Leak Diagnosis
Your power steering system helps make turning smooth, controlled, and manageable. Depending on your vehicle, the system may use hydraulic power steering fluid, an electric power steering system, or a combination of related steering and electronic components.
When something goes wrong, you may notice hard steering, whining noise, groaning while turning, fluid leaks, steering vibration, warning lights, or inconsistent steering assist. Georgia Fuel & Treats helps inspect the system and recommend the right repair before small issues become safety concerns.
